
Sri Lanka and India Move to Finalize Agreements for Kankesanthurai Port Development
Sri Lanka and India held a special discussion today to expedite the finalisation of proposed Memorandums of Understanding (MoUs) for the development of the Kankesanthurai (KKS) Port with the support of the Indian Government.

All Set for 67th State Literary Awards Ceremony on September 8
All arrangements have been finalized for the 67th State Literary Awards Ceremony 2026, which will be held on September 8 under the patronage of President Anura Kumara Dissanayake at the Bandaranaike Memorial International Conference Hall (BMICH), Chairman of the Sri Lanka Arts Council, Keerthi Walisarage, said.

New Cancer Treatment Unit Marks Key Step in Addressing Sri Lanka’s Growing Health Challenges – Health Minister
The foundation stone for the “Prarthana Piyasa” four-storey Cancer Treatment Unit at the Kalutara Teaching Hospital was laid on September 2 under the patronage of Minister of Health and Mass Media Dr. Nalinda Jayatissa, with the facility being fully funded through a donation by Vasana Bakers proprietor Dayananda Bombuwala.

Prime Minister Meets His Majesty the King of Bhutan
Prime Minister Dr. Harini Amarasuriya had an audience with His Majesty King Jigme Khesar Namgyel Wangchuck at the Tashichhodzong in Thimphu on September 02, during her official visit to the Kingdom of Bhutan.

Ceylon King Coconut Village Programme Launched to Boost Exports
The Ministry of Plantation and Community Infrastructure launched the “Ceylon King Coconut Village” national programme on September 2 at the Mahayaya Estate of the Coconut Cultivation Board in Kurunegala, in conjunction with International Coconut Day, to increase king coconut production and expand international markets for king coconut-based products.

Japan Donates Seven Low-Floor Buses to Strengthen Sri Lanka’s Urban Public Transport
The Government of Japan and the citizens of Yokohama City have jointly donated seven low-floor buses to Sri Lanka, further strengthening the longstanding development cooperation between the two countries and supporting the advancement of the country’s public transport sector.
